Robertville Lake is a small deep reservoir located in the Ardennes region at an altitude of 500 metres, making it the second-highest bathing zone in Belgium. The designated bathing zone covers 150 metres of beach along a 56-hectare lake with a minimum depth of 0.10 metres and maximum depth of 3.50 metres. The lake bottom is characterised by mud and stones. Over the past 30 years, the bathing zone has been declared non-compliant only twice, indicating relatively good water quality with low sensitivity to contamination problems.
